Dr. Laura Tan, a medical doctor and co-founder of Avid Health, shares her journey from clinical practice to health tech innovation. She discusses the crucial balance between creativity, coding, and community for medics looking to thrive in startups. Laura emphasizes developing proactive health platforms that gamify chronic disease management and enhance patient communication. She also tackles the shift towards preventive care in healthcare, highlighting the importance of human interaction alongside AI solutions, and the need for tailored health coaching approaches.

Medical Student Coding Anecdote
- Laura Tan learned coding during a cardiovascular science project and co-founded a coding society at Imperial College Med School.
- This early initiative helped her gain entrepreneurial and technical skills foundational for her startup journey.
Role of a Product Manager
- Product managers connect technical, commercial, and clinical teams to define useful, feasible solutions.
- Their job is to strip back scope and ensure a cohesive, validated product that meets user needs.
